| Description: "Under the Influence" is Plainfolk's first CD release
(their first recording project was "Live at Mechanics Hall"
and released on
cassette only format). The title is not about what many
people usually think it is but instead is meant to imply
the contents reflect the influence of the folk masters whose music
is included on the CD. The CD is a compilation of
tunes of the artists who influenced Plainfolk's style -
ranging from Woody Guthrie to the Journeymen to the Wolfetones and others and is performed in the style of
60's American folk scene when 3, 4 and 5 man folk groups
were dominant. Simply stated it contains
folk songs of Ireland, America and the sea in between.
